Lorenzo Reyna

Lorenzo is known for perhaps two things, being a sports enthusiast and his collection of jerseys from throwbacks to even former Bulldogs.

However, last year Lorenzo became recognized for one more thing, creating an all-new sports website for the Fresno State fan.

That was his promise when he created Red Zone Frenzy. His website had the goal of becoming the newest destination for Bulldog fans. His website delivered features on area recruits, football notes from the Bulldogs’ practice field, to even features on what some former Fresno State stars are doing.

Lorenzo does it all from the game day story, to the column or blog, to even taking photographs. He has become his own taskmaster in delivering the newest place to go for Fresno State fans.

Of course, he didn’t do it alone. Thanks to a great partnership with the Dogbyte Podcast, Lorenzo is also the co-host of the podcast alongside Lucio Ourique. He also teamed with two of the longest tenured Red Zone fans Chris Rogstad and Jeremy Berbereia to help cover Bulldog athletics, from the on-campus sports to even coverage of former and future Bulldogs.

Before creating RZF, Lorenzo was very active with the award winning Fresno State campus newspaper The Collegian. He covered mostly football, men’s basketball and also wrote an inspiring blog that looked back on the life and legacy of former Fresno State defensive coordinator Dan Brown.

After graduating from Fresno State in 2009, he began to work alongside Mario Gomez of Scout.com, where he did feature stories on some of the top valley high school football prospects, which included future Bulldog safety Edward Dillihunt. He also helped cover The Passing Down Skills Camp for scout, a camp run by former Bulldog and NFL player Cameron Worrell.
